Arsenal's Per Mertesacker wary of Swansea City's quality

Arsenal defender Per Mertesacker is impressed with Swansea City's technical game but is confident of defeating them at the Emirates on Saturday.

Arsenal defender Per Mertesacker has admitted that winning against Swansea City at the Emirates on Saturday will not be easy.

The German centre-back says that the Gunners need to stick to their "normal gameplan" to pick up maximum points from the fixture.

"They are playing well - they have good possession and are doing similarly to last year, when they were impressive," he told the Official Matchday Programme.

"It's important that we keep to our normal gameplan and be ready to do something right from the start, especially in the final third of the pitch.

"Swansea are a good, technical side - they can play shorter and longer balls to good effect. But we have to look at our game first and improve on the Everton performance (a 1-1 draw). We have to respect our game as well as that of the opponent."

Arsenal are just a point ahead of Swansea in seventh place in the league standings.
